Optics Letters | 2013
Konstantin Gorbachenya; V. E. Kisel; A.S. Yasukevich; V. V. Maltsev; N. I. Leonyuk; N. V. Kuleshov
We report the highly efficient continuous-wave diode-pumped laser operation of Er, Yb:GdAl3(BO3)4 crystal. Absorption and stimulated emission spectra, emission lifetimes, and efficiencies of energy transfer from Yb3+ to Er3+ ions were determined. A maximal output power of 780 mW was obtained at 1531 nm at absorbed pump power of 4 W with slope efficiency of 26%.
Optics Letters | 2012
V. E. Kisel; Konstantin Gorbachenya; A.S. Yasukevich; A. M. Ivashko; N. V. Kuleshov; V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k
We report, for the first time to our knowledge, a diode-pumped cw and passively Q-switched microchip Er, Yb:YAl(3)(BO(3))(4) laser. A maximal output power of 800 mW at 1602 nm in the cw regime was obtained at an absorbed pump power of 7.7 W. By using Co(2+):MgAl(2)O(4) as a saturable absorber, a TEM(00)-mode Q-switched average output power of 315 mW was demonstrated at 1522 nm, with pulse duration of 5 ns and pulse energy of 5.25 μJ at a repetition rate of 60 kHz.
Optics Letters | 2016
Konstantin Gorbachenya; V. E. Kisel; A.S. Yasukevich; V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k; N. V. Kuleshov
We report for the first time, to the best of our knowledge, on a diode-pumped passively Q-switched Er,Yb:GdAl3(BO3)4 laser. By using a Co2+:MgAl2O4 crystal as a saturable absorber, Q-switched laser pulses with a duration of 12 ns and a maximum energy of 18.7 μJ at a repetition rate of 32 kHz corresponding to an average output power of 0.6 W were obtained at 1550 nm under continuous-wave pumping. In the burst mode of operation, Q-switched laser pulses with the highest energy up to 44 μJ were realized with a pulse repetition rate of 6.5 kHz.
Journal of Optical Technology | 2007
V. V. Filippov; I. T. Bondar; N. V. Kuleshov; N. I. Leonyuk; V. V. Maltsev; O.V. Pilipenko
The dispersion of the refractive indices of nominally pure crystals of yttrium orthoborate and of yttrium orthoborate crystals doped with 7at.%Yb3+ has been measured in the visible region. The introduction of 7at.%Yb3+ produces an appreciable increase (in the third place after the decimal) of the refractive indices of the crystal and increases its anisotropy. The temperature dependences of the principal refractive indices have been measured in the range 293–633K, and the first- and second-order temperature coefficients have been found. The refractive index of the extraordinary ray increases with temperature more rapidly by a factor of 1.5–3 (depending on the wavelength) than the refractive index of the ordinary ray.
Inorganic Materials | 2011
E. A. Volkova; D. A. Ksenofontov; V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k; Yu. K. Kabalov; S. N. Barilo; G. L. Bychkov; N. A. Tolstik; N. V. Kuleshov
YAl3(BO3)4 (YAB) crystals 10 × 10 × 8 mm in dimensions were grown on point seeds from a potassium-trimolybdate-based high-temperature solution. The crystals were used as substrates for liquid-phase epitaxy of (Er,Yb):YAB single-crystal films 50 to 100 μm in thickness. The hexagonal cell parameters of nominally undoped and erbium-ytterbium codoped YAB were determined as functions of temperature by high-temperature X-ray diffraction and were used to evaluate the thermal expansion coefficients of the materials. We have demonstrated waveguiding and measured the optical loss in the films.
CrystEngComm | 2016
V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k; D. A. Naprasnikov; Konstantin Gorbachenya; V. E. Kisel; A.S. Yasukevich; N. V. Kuleshov
Phase relationships in the Er:YbxLu1−xAl3(BO3)4–K2Mo3O10–B2O3–(Lu,Er,Yb)2O3 (x = 0–0.2, Er = 1 at%) system have been studied in the temperature range from 1150 to 900 °C. Multicomponent Li2WO4–B2O3 and K2Mo3O10–B2O3–Lu2O3 melts were used as reasonable fluxes for the high-temperature solution growth of LuAl3(BO3)4 (LuAB) single crystals. The LuAB solubility in the complex flux composition has been found at 25 wt% with decreasing temperature in the temperature interval of 1130–900 °C. (Er,Yb):LuAB single crystals were grown on dipped “point” seeds. The absorption spectra of (Er,Yb):LuAB crystals were measured at room temperature. The emission spectrum and lifetime of the 4I13/2 energy level were determined.
Journal of Physics: Conference Series | 2016
E A Dobretsova; K. N. Boldyrev; M N Popova; V. A. Chernyshev; E. Yu. Borovikova; V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k
This work is devoted to the investigation of GdCr3(BO3)4 crystals by the method of infrared spectroscopy. Incongruently melting borate GdCr3(BO3)4 was obtained as a result of spontaneous crystallization. Crystal structures were identified by the method of infrared spectroscopy. Ab initio calculations in the frame of density functional theory enabled us to separate modes belonging to the R32 and C2/c phases and to estimate the ratio of these phases in GdCr3(BO3)4 crystals. We have found that the content of the rhombohedral R32 (non- centrosymmetric) modification is about 85%.
Advanced Solid State Lasers (2014), paper AM2A.5 | 2014
Konstantin Gorbachenya; V. E. Kisel; Anatol Yasukevich; V. V. Maltsev; N.I. Leonyuk; N. V. Kuleshov
The effect of erbium concentration on the laser performance of Er,Yb:YAl3(BO3)4 crystals was investigated. A maximal output power of 1.6 W in CW and 2.7 W in QCW regimes was obtained at 1522 nm.
international quantum electronics conference | 2007
N. A. Tolstik; S.V. Kurilchik; V. E. Kisel; N. V. Kuleshov; V. V. Maltsev; O.V. Pilipenko; E. V. Koporulina; N.I. Leonyuk
In this work we present spectroscopy, continuous-wave (cw) and Q-switched laser operation of Er,Yb-codoped YAl3(BO3)4 (Er,Yb:YAB) crystal under diode pumping. Single crystal of Er(1 at.%),Yb(11 at.%):YAB with dimensions of 15times15times20 mm was grown by the TSSG method using K2Mo3O10 based fluxes. The concentration of the dopants was measured by microprobe analysis. In conclusion, spectroscopic properties and CW and passively Q-switched diode-pumped laser performance of Er,Yb-codoped YAB crystals have been characterized. The results of laser experiments with more powerful diode pumping and cw output power exceeding 300 mW will be presented at the conference. Laser experiments were performed with a nearly hemispherical cavity consisting of 50-mm radius-of-curvature output coupler and plane high reflector.
Physica C-superconductivity and Its Applications | 1997
L. Leonyuk; G.-J. Babonas; V. V. Maltsev
Abstract The structures of complex Cu-containing oxides are analyzed in the fragment approximation. The difference between intrinsic oxides and cuprates is emphasized. The characteristic structural modules, minals, are distinguished according which cuprates are divided into separate groups. The generic relationship between various cuprates is revealed and discussed.
